推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文详细介绍了在openSUSE系统中安装与配置Redis数据库的步骤,包括使用Redis gem进行安装的方法,为用户提供了便捷的安装指南和配置技巧。
本文目录导读:
Redis 是一款高性能的键值数据库,提供了多种类型的数据结构来适应不同的场景需求,在 openSUSE 系统下安装 Redis 可以帮助我们更好地利用其高性能和稳定性,本文将详细介绍在 openSUSE 系统中安装和配置 Redis 的步骤。
安装 Redis
1、更新系统软件包
在安装 Redis 之前,首先确保你的系统软件包是最新的,打开终端,输入以下命令:
sudo zypper refresh sudo zypper update
2、安装 Redis
openSUSE 默认的软件源中可能不包含 Redis,因此我们需要添加额外的软件源,添加 openSUSE 的官方软件源:
sudo zypper addrepo https://download.opensuse.org/repositories/server:/database/openSUSE_Leap_15.3/
安装 Redis:
sudo zypper install redis
3、启动 Redis 服务
安装完成后,启动 Redis 服务:
sudo systemctl start redis
将 Redis 服务设置为开机自启:
sudo systemctl enable redis
配置 Redis
1、修改 Redis 配置文件
Redis 的默认配置文件位于/etc/redis.conf
,我们可以根据实际需求修改配置文件,以下是一些常见的配置项:
daemonize
:设置为yes
表示 Redis 以守护进程方式运行。
pidfile
:指定 Redis 的 PID 文件路径。
port
:指定 Redis 服务的端口号,默认为 6379。
bind
:指定 Redis 监听的 IP 地址,默认为 127.0.0.1。
timeout
:设置客户端连接超时时间。
loglevel
:设置日志级别。
logfile
:设置日志文件路径。
修改完成后,重启 Redis 服务使配置生效:
sudo systemctl restart redis
2、使用 Redis 命令行工具
Redis 提供了命令行工具redis-cli
,我们可以使用它来连接 Redis 服务器并进行操作,以下是一些常用的命令:
ping
:测试 Redis 服务器是否正常响应。
set key value
:设置键值对。
get key
:获取键对应的值。
del key
:删除键值对。
keys pattern
:查找符合给定模式的键。
Redis 应用场景
Redis 可以应用于多种场景,以下是一些常见的应用场景:
1、缓存:Redis 可以作为缓存系统,减少数据库的读取次数,提高系统性能。
2、会话缓存:Redis 可以用于存储用户会话信息,如购物车、用户偏好等。
3、消息队列:Redis 可以实现消息队列功能,用于分布式系统的消息传递。
4、分布式锁:Redis 可以实现分布式锁,保证分布式系统中数据的一致性。
5、实时排行榜:Redis 可以实现实时排行榜功能,如游戏、社交媒体等场景。
在 openSUSE 系统下安装和配置 Redis 是一项相对简单的任务,通过以上步骤,我们可以轻松地在 openSUSE 系统中部署 Redis,并利用其高性能和稳定性为我们的应用程序提供支持。
以下为50个中文相关关键词:
openSUSE, Redis, 安装, 配置, 守护进程, PID, 端口号, 绑定, 超时, 日志级别, 日志文件, 命令行, 连接, 键值对, 删除, 模式, 缓存, 数据库, 性能, 会话, 购物车, 用户偏好, 消息队列, 分布式系统, 消息传递, 分布式锁, 数据一致性, 实时排行榜, 游戏应用, 社交媒体, 高性能, 稳定性, 软件包, 更新, 软件源, 命令, 启动, 开机自启, 重启, 客户端, 连接超时, 日志输出, 配置文件, 命令行工具, 操作, 应用场景, 缓存系统, 数据读取, 会话信息, 消息传递功能, 排行榜功能
本文标签属性:
openSUSE Redis 安装:opensips redis
Redis 配置指南:redis的配置